Omsk Tsentralny (OMS) acts as the main international gateway for Omsk region, typically serving a mix of domestic Russian carriers and some international or regional airlines; it’s generally positioned as a regional hub rather than a major global transfer point. The airport sits about 7–10 km northwest of Omsk city center, with road transfer usually taking 15–25 minutes depending on traffic; taxis and private transfers are common (fares typically modest), while local buses and marshrutkas can be cheaper but slower. Pros include compact terminals and short walking distances; cons can be limited lounge options and fewer late-night connections compared with larger hubs.
Tokyo is served mainly by two airports with distinct roles. Tokyo Haneda (HND) functions as the primary domestic hub and an increasingly busy international gateway for full-service carriers like Japan Airlines and All Nippon Airways, plus some low-cost operators; fares from Haneda can be competitive for short-haul and business-oriented routes. It lies about 14 km south of central Tokyo, reachable by monorail or Keikyu/Keisei trains in roughly 15–30 minutes (¥500–¥1,000 typical), with taxis taking 20–40 minutes depending on traffic. Pros: convenience and frequent connections; cons: can be crowded during peak hours. Narita (NRT) is Tokyo’s traditional long-haul international airport, hosting many full-service and low-cost international airlines and generally seen as offering more long-distance options and occasionally lower-priced intercontinental fares. Narita sits about 60 km east of the city center, with express trains taking 40–60 minutes (¥1,000–¥3,000 range) and airport buses or highways taking 60–90 minutes depending on traffic; taxis are costly for this distance. Pros: wide international choice and extensive facilities; cons: longer transfer times to central Tokyo. Depending on schedule and budget, travelers often balance the faster access of Haneda against Narita’s broader international network.
